Hello everyone,

I need all the advice I can get. To preface, I graduated with a cGPA of 3.23 and a sGPA of 3.03. My GPA trends pre-DIY postbacc are as follows:

cGPA: 3.34, 2.93, 2.83, 3.76
sGPA: 3.17, 2.36, 2.64, 3.78

So far I have finished 12 credit hours of a DIY postbacc with a 4.0. About how many credit hours total should my postbac be to show academic capability?

32 hours of undergraduate level science courses should be adequate. MCAT score will be very important with your GPAs.
